摘要:TPWallet立足于链上与链下协同,旨在为用户和商户提供低成本、高并发、可审计的便捷支付体验。本文从便捷支付流程、合约环境、专业分析、智能化数据分析、状态通道与弹性云计算系统六个维度,系统性阐述TPWallet的设计思想与实现要点。
1. 便捷支付流程

TPWallet的支付流程强调“极简前端、可回溯后端”。前端通过助记词/硬件钱包或托管账户完成身份绑定,支持一键扫二维码或深度链接支付。支付路径采用按需签名与预签名交易相结合:小额实时通过状态通道或二层方案结算;大额或跨链通过桥接合约与原子交换。为降低用户等待,采用异步确认(即时成功提示 + 后续链上最终确认)与可视化交易状态追踪,兼顾体验与安全。
2. 合约环境
合约运行环境兼容多链(EVM、WASM)并提供标准化接口层。合约模块化设计包括账户管理、资金托管、清算路由与仲裁机制。支持可升级代理模式、时间锁及多签策略以应对业务更新与安全补丁。合约尽量使用形式化验证与静态分析工具提前排查漏洞,关键操作引入预言机与链下审计日志以增强可信度。
3. 专业分析
从性能与风险两方面评估:TPS与延迟通过二层扩容与状态通道得到显著改进;成本可控通过批量打包与手续费替代策略优化。风险管理涵盖私钥托管、安全事件响应、合规监测与资金沉淀治理。商业指标层面,关注用户留存、客单价与回流路径,结合AB测试持续优化产品流线。

4. 智能化数据分析
数据平台采集支付链路、行为事件与异常信号,构建实时流水线与训练集。基于规则引擎+机器学习的混合模型用于欺诈识别、异常转账检测与动态费率定价。对商户侧提供可视化报表、分时结算建议及生命周期价值预测,既服务风控也支持增长决策。
5. 状态通道
状态通道用于高频小额场景,设计要点包括:轻量化通道开/关机制、链下路由与多跳结算、watchtower监控与欺诈仲裁。通道策略支持充值/提取阈值与自动结算策略,兼容跨通道聚合以减少链上交互次数并保障最终一致性。
6. 弹性云计算系统
后端采用云原生架构:容器化微服务、Kubernetes自动伸缩、分布式缓存与流处理(如Kafka/ClickHouse)以应对突发流量。关键组件部署多可用区、多地域备份,结合自动恢复与灾难演练。敏感密钥使用HSM或云KMS管理,日志与指标通过集中化观测平台实现告警与问题定位。
结论与路线图:TPWallet将链上合约的可证明性、链下状态通道的高效性与弹性云的可靠性结合,形成面向大规模支付场景的综合解决方案。下一阶段重点在扩展跨链互操作性、完善智能反欺诈模型与增强合规可审计能力,逐步将产品推向更多垂直行业场景。
评论
Neo
文章逻辑清晰,状态通道那部分很实用,期待实现细节。
小唐
对合约安全与形式化验证讲得很好,实践中很需要这些方法。
CryptoFan88
智能化数据分析部分指出了关键点,尤其是规则+ML的混合策略。
梅子
对云架构和高可用设计的描述直观,可操作性强。
Luna
整体方案兼顾体验与安全,建议补充跨链桥的经济攻击防护细节。